Fuel and Gas Crisis Committee to crack down on corrupt oil officials

The head of Fuel and Gas Crisis Committee Milad Al-Hajrasi said on Saturday they would soon launch a fresh operation against corrupt officials of Brega Oil Marketing, filling stations and oil distribution depots in a bid to crack down on fuel smuggling.
He indicated that the operation will be launched in cooperation with the Special Deterrence Force.
Early, the Fuel and Gas Crisis Committee launched “The Mediterranean Storm Operation” that means to cut off the routes of international smuggling gangs that are smuggling Libyan fuel off Libyan shores and elsewhere.
